This Living St. Louis special explores our regional economy and the changing job market.
Did you know that 45% of students who go to a 4-year institution leave without getting a degree? Did you know the demand for middle-skills jobs in our region exceeds the supply? There are many pathways to find a steady, well-paying job, and many do not require a 4-year degree. We explore these opportunities in this special, which focuses on our regional economy and the changing job market.
